Support dynamic loading of SDL libraries
This is mainly to address old issue when one need to have SDL library installed in order to use our official builds. Some hip distros already installs SDL, but it's not quite the same across all the variety of the distros. We also now switching to SDL-2.0, most of the distros have it in repositories already, so it shouldn't be huge deal to install it if needed.
